Crystallization Conditions
crystal ID | method | pH | temperature | details |
1 | VAPOR DIFFUSION, SITTING DROP | 7.5 | 277 | vCPH was concentrated to 30 mg/ml in 100 mM HEPES, pH 7.5, before being supplemented with 1.1 mM MnCl2. Crystals of vCPH were grown by sitting drop vapour diffusion, incubated at 4 C and arose from a reservoir solution containing 0.1 M [Imidazole; MES monohydrate (acid)], 0.1 M amino acids [0.2 M L-Na-Glutamate; 0.2 M Alanine (racemic); 0.2 M Glycine; 0.2M Lysine HCL (racemic); 0.2 M Serine (racemic)], 30 % PEGMME 550 PEG 20K pH 6.5 [Morpheus HT96 condition H1, Molecular Dimensions]. |
